Description
The miniature version of the Ore Mountains offers the "Heimatanlage am Seifenbach" display near to the northern exit from the village. Around sixty key buildings from the Ore Mountains are shown in great detail on a scale of 1:40 in this little village situated 4 km from Schwarzenberg. Moving scenes give an insight into what everyday life was like in days gone by. At Fürstenberg you can see the Herkules-Frisch Glück educational mine complex. You access the 500 m long tunnel down to a depth of approximately 80 m via 250 steps. From 1705 to 1921 iron and marble were extracted from the mine. It is a five-minute walk from the car park, for at the mine itself there is nowhere to park! The ruin by the car park always generates great interest: It is St Oswald's Church (referred to in the vernacular as Dudels Church), the only collegiate church of Grünhain Monastery which fell into ruin after the Reformation.
The most significant buildings in the Ore Mountains are assembled here in one place.
